Full Job Description
NVIDIA is looking for an experienced infrastructure Solutions Architect. Do you want to be part of a team that brings Artificial Intelligence (AI) hardware and software technologies to production in the field? We are looking for a networking savvy Solutions Architect to join the NVIDIA team focused on supporting accelerated networking for AI, Machine Learning, and HPC. As part of the NVIDIA Solutions Architecture team, you will be driving end-to-end technology solution integration with some of NVIDIA's most strategic technology customers.

What you'll be doing:
  • Working with Cloud Providers and Hyperscalers to develop, build and deploy compute and networking solutions based on NVIDIA groundbreaking AI infrastructure hardware
  • Work with customers on POCs for AI solutions to address critical business needs
  • Conduct regular technical customer meetings for intro to new technologies and products, feature discussions, workshops and performance debugging sessions
  • Provide recommendations to business and engineering teams on product strategy.


What we need to see:
  • BS/MS/PhD in Electrical/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Physics, or other Engineering fields or equivalent experience.
  • 8+ years of Solutions Architect or similar technical pre-sales roles.
  • Strong sense of achievement, customer oriented demeanor, and skills to drive technical pre-sales activities
  • Practical knowledge of sophisticated networking for AI data centers, including, GPUs, CPUs, InfiniBand and Ethernet fabric topologies, PCIe, host networking and switches.
  • Experience with end-to-end compute and network performance debugging - hosts, switches, and optics.
  • Effective time management and capable of balancing multiple tasks
  • Ability to communicate ideas clearly through documents, presentations, etc.


Ways to stand out from the crowd:
  • External customer facing skills and background
  • Hands-on experience with NVIDIA Ethernet and InfiniBand networking hardware, NICs/HCAs, switches, and GPUs
  • Good understanding of system hardware architecture impact on network performance, including kernel drivers, PCIe devices, NICs, DPUs and GPUs
  • Large-scale GPU infrastructure deployments
  • Experience designing and debugging at a rack scale


Your base salary will be determined based on your location, experience, and the pay of employees in similar positions. The base salary range is 184,000 USD - 287,500 USD.

You will also be eligible for equity and benefits.
